Biography

Farmer Venn was born in 1773 in Rowberrow, Somerset, England, the son of Thomas Venn and Sarah (Batten) Venn. His forename cane from that of his maternal grandfather. Widowed, in 1841 he lived in Roxberrow,[1]where he died in November of 1844.[2]
